summaryrefslogtreecommitdiffstats
path: root/apps/theming/lib/Controller
diff options
context:
space:
mode:
authorVincent Petry <vincent@nextcloud.com>2022-10-14 12:54:51 +0200
committerVincent Petry <vincent@nextcloud.com>2022-10-14 16:18:41 +0200
commit19f35f42bcd527a08952681b07d84d008e583437 (patch)
tree036366319296ae16690e6c5b632373358fea5419 /apps/theming/lib/Controller
parentd77e8322239754ef68f9dfe8c3687a39f94cc881 (diff)
downloadnextcloud-server-19f35f42bcd527a08952681b07d84d008e583437.tar.gz
nextcloud-server-19f35f42bcd527a08952681b07d84d008e583437.zip
Improve cache buster for user backgrounds
Signed-off-by: Vincent Petry <vincent@nextcloud.com>
Diffstat (limited to 'apps/theming/lib/Controller')
-rw-r--r--apps/theming/lib/Controller/UserThemeController.php4
1 files changed, 2 insertions, 2 deletions
diff --git a/apps/theming/lib/Controller/UserThemeController.php b/apps/theming/lib/Controller/UserThemeController.php
index 31acfc1d97c..635dad34736 100644
--- a/apps/theming/lib/Controller/UserThemeController.php
+++ b/apps/theming/lib/Controller/UserThemeController.php
@@ -156,7 +156,7 @@ class UserThemeController extends OCSController {
* @NoAdminRequired
*/
public function setBackground(string $type = 'default', string $value = ''): JSONResponse {
- $currentVersion = (int)$this->config->getUserValue($this->userId, Application::APP_ID, 'backgroundVersion', '0');
+ $currentVersion = (int)$this->config->getUserValue($this->userId, Application::APP_ID, 'userCacheBuster', '0');
try {
switch ($type) {
@@ -182,7 +182,7 @@ class UserThemeController extends OCSController {
}
$currentVersion++;
- $this->config->setUserValue($this->userId, Application::APP_ID, 'backgroundVersion', (string)$currentVersion);
+ $this->config->setUserValue($this->userId, Application::APP_ID, 'userCacheBuster', (string)$currentVersion);
return new JSONResponse([
'type' => $type,